Sapien Engineering are seeking a capable and flexible Multi-Skilled Service Engineer to join our client’s team based in Newhaven, East Sussex. This position would suit an engineer who enjoys a varied role, is comfortable travelling and staying away from home when required, and is equally happy working on customer sites or supporting the production and fit-out team within a factory environment. When servicing work is not scheduled, the successful candidate will support initial installations, fit-out builds, and wider production activities alongside the factory team.

Key Responsibilities

  • Carry out mechanical and electro-mechanical assembly, fit-out, servicing, and installation of products.
  • Undertake servicing, commissioning, handovers, fault finding, and maintenance work on customer sites.
  • Support initial installations and production fit-out activities within the factory when site servicing work is not scheduled.
  • Work from mechanical and electrical drawings, sketches, and verbal instructions.
  • Organise site requirements and equipment before leaving the factory to ensure efficient and professional service delivery.
  • Submit detailed service and commissioning reports following customer visits.
  • Ensure compliance with RAMS, site protocols, and health & safety procedures.

Qualifications & Experience

  • Time-served technician/engineer with a minimum of 3–5 years’ experience in fit-out, servicing, commissioning, installation, and site-based engineering work.
  • This role is approximately a 70/30 split in favour of mechanical engineering, therefore strong mechanical assembly, fit-out, and servicing experience is essential.
  • Good working knowledge of electrical, electro-mechanical, and pneumatic systems would be highly beneficial.
  • You do not need to be fully electrically qualified, but you should be comfortable working around electrical components, reading electrical drawings, and supporting fault-finding activities where required.
  • Experience working with PLC-based systems is desirable; training can be provided.
  • Experience working to RAMS and completing formal site documentation and reports.

Package & Benefits

  • Company van and fuel card
  • Full expense package
  • £35,000- £45,000 per year DOE
  • 20 days holiday plus Bank Holidays
  • Ongoing training and development opportunities

Location & Travel

  • Based in Newhaven, East Sussex
  • UK-wide travel required
  • Occasional overseas travel may be required
  • Regular overnight stays away from home expected

Additional Requirements

  • CSCS Card desirable.
  • DBS Check desirable.
  • Full and clean UK driving licence essential.
